Generally speaking, there are three important geomorphic features on the lunar surface, namely impact basins, meteorite craters and lava tubes.
The first two are very easy to understand. As the name suggests, they are landforms formed by impact, while lava tubes are very special. They are naturally formed inside the lava flow: when the liquid lava flow flows, the surface cools quickly to form a solid hard shell. Under the heat preservation effect of the surface hard shell, the internal temperature is high and the flow rate is fast, thus forming a tube.
